Lacquer Peel: Causes and the Proper Fix

Flaking, milky patches where the shine has lifted off? That's lacquer peel β€” and it's very common on older cars. Here's the story.

What's actually happening

The clear lacquer coat that sits over your colour has failed and started to lift, usually after years of UV exposure. Once it goes, the colour underneath is exposed and deteriorates fast.

Why you can't just paint over it

Lacquer peel can't be polished or patched away β€” the failing clear coat has to be taken back to a sound surface and refinished, or it'll keep spreading.

The fix

We strip the affected area back, prepare it properly and refinish it, blended to match. On badly affected cars, a full respray is often the tidiest long-term answer. Bring yours down and we'll assess how far it's gone.
